Milwaukee Brewers hold home-field advantage at American Family Field for the series finale against the Chicago White Sox, following a dominant 14-2 Opening Day victory on March 26 that showcased their offensive firepower. Trader sentiment reflects Brewers' momentum amid the White Sox's ongoing rebuild and pitching injuries, including RHP Mike Vasil on the 15-day IL post-Tommy John surgery and LHP Ky Bush on the 60-day IL. Milwaukee faces lineup reshuffles with OF Jackson Chourio sidelined by a fractured left hand (10-day IL) and 1B Andrew Vaughn out 4-6 weeks with a hamate fracture, prompting Jake Bauers to fill in at first base. Early-season rest and cool Midwest weather could factor into bullpen usage for this rubber match.
